jnxMplsLdpSesPeerAddrTable
JUNIPER-MPLS-LDP-MIB ·
.1.3.6.1.4.1.2636.3.36.1.3.9
Object
table
This table 'extends' the jnxMplsLdpSessionTable.
This table is used to store Label Address Information
from Label Address Messages received by this LSR from
Peers. This table is read-only and should be updated
when Label Withdraw Address Messages are received, i.e.
Rows should be deleted as apropriate.
NOTE: since more than one address may be contained
in a Label Address Message, this table 'extends',
rather than 'AUGMENTS' the jnxMplsLdpSessionTable's
information.
